Cocamidopropyl Dimethylamine Dihydroxymethylpropionate
INCI: Cocamidopropyl Dimethylamine Dihydroxymethylpropionate
A gentle, coconut-derived conditioning ingredient that softens hair and skin without heavy buildup.
In plain English
This ingredient is a mild conditioning agent made from coconut oil. It helps hair feel softer and easier to comb through, and it can make skin feel smoother after washing. It works by coating the surface of hair strands or skin cells, reducing friction and static. Because it's derived from natural oils and is generally non-irritating, it's a popular choice for gentle, everyday cleansers and conditioners.

What it is
A semi-synthetic compound created by reacting coconut-derived fatty acids with dimethylaminopropylamine, then neutralizing with dihydroxymethylpropionic acid. The result is a mild, positively charged molecule that binds to negatively charged hair and skin surfaces.
How it works
Its positive charge attracts it to the slightly negative surface of hair and skin. Once deposited, it forms a thin, lubricating film that reduces friction, detangles hair, and leaves skin feeling smooth. It also helps reduce static electricity (flyaways) in hair.
Pros
Gentle conditioning
Provides noticeable slip and softness without the heaviness or irritation of stronger quats, making it suitable for daily use.
Coconut-derived
Sourced from renewable coconut oil, appealing to those who prefer plant-based ingredients over fully synthetic alternatives.
Cons and cautions
Potential sensitivity
A small percentage of people with very sensitive skin or scalp may experience mild irritation, especially in high-concentration leave-on products.
Not fully natural
Despite its coconut origin, it undergoes chemical modification, so it won't fit '100% natural' or 'no synthetic ingredients' labels.

Safety summary
Considered safe for use in cosmetics at typical concentrations. Rare reports of mild skin or scalp irritation exist, primarily in individuals with pre-existing sensitivities. No known carcinogenicity or systemic toxicity concerns.
Research notes
Safety assessments by the Cosmetic Ingredient Review (CIR) panel and other bodies have concluded that cocamidopropyl dimethylamine and its salts are safe in rinse-off and leave-on products at typical use levels. Most data come from related amidoamine compounds; direct studies on this specific salt are limited but consistent with the broader class.
Common label clues
- Typical concentration
- 0.5% to 5% in rinse-off products; lower in leave-on formulations
- Regulatory status
- Approved for cosmetic use in the EU, US, and most major markets. No specific concentration restrictions, but formulators typically keep it below 5% in rinse-off products.
- Common uses
- Conditioners, Shampoos, Body washes, Facial cleansers, Leave-in treatments
- Environmental note
- Derived from coconut oil, a renewable resource. The manufacturing process involves chemical synthesis, so it is not biodegradable in the same way as raw plant oils, but it is generally considered safe for aquatic life at typical use levels.
Good to know
- It is often used as a milder alternative to traditional quaternary ammonium compounds like cetrimonium chloride.
- On ingredient labels, it may appear near the middle or end of the list, indicating moderate to low concentration.
